the Chemistry OpenCMIS PMC is pleased to announce the release of
ApacheChemistry OpenCMIS 0.9.0-beta-1.

OpenCMIS is the collection of Java libraries, frameworks and tools
around the CMIS (Content Management Interoperability Services)
specification [0].

OpenCMIS 0.9.0-beta-1 is the first release that provides a complete CMIS
1.1 API: CMIS 1.1 adds new features and capabilities to CMIS 1.0 and is
supposed to be backwards compatible. The ratification of this new
version of the standard is expected within the next few months.

0.9.0-beta-1 release is mainly intended for server developers who want
to expose new CMIS 1.1 features in the near future. The Browser Binding
(JSON) implementation does now fully support CMIS 1.1. Currently the
AtomPub and Web Service implementations only support CMIS 1.0, while the
final release of OpenCMIS 0.9.0 will support CMIS 1.1 for all bindings.

NOTE: Client and server APIs are supposed to be stable and ready for
use, although Internal implementation details might change in subsequent
releases.
